"Live up to" nghĩa là gì?
Photo by Ehimetalor Akhere Unuabona on Unsplash
"Live up to something" -> nghĩa là đạt được những tiêu chuẩn, kì vọng được đặt ra.
Ví dụ
And Europe must live up to its ambition (tham vọng) on 30×30 and make sure we don’t just end up with a number that leads to paper parks instead of the highly and fully protected areas that we need to effectively (hiệu quả) protect biodiversity.
Mayor Ken Sim committed to non-partisanship (không đảng phái), co-operation and comity (lịch sự) in his inaugural (mở đầu) address. I would like to take him at his word. Here is an opportunity for him to live up to his commitments.
England handed a 74-run defeat to Pakistan in Rawalpindi Monday to win the first Test on a lifeless wicket, prompting skipper Babar Azam to say that his side did not live up to the task.
